As the cryptocurrency market continues to evolve, the need for efficient and powerful mining hardware has become increasingly important. With the rise of advanced hardware such as application-specific integrated circuits (ASICs), miners are now able to process transactions and solve complex mathematical equations at unprecedented speeds. However, the high energy consumption and heat generation of these devices have raised concerns about their environmental impact. Furthermore, the increasing difficulty of mining and the volatility of cryptocurrency prices have made it challenging for miners to remain profitable. In light of these challenges, it is essential to explore the latest advancements in cryptocurrency mining hardware, including the use of ASICs, graphics processing units (GPUs), and field-programmable gate arrays (FPGAs). By examining the benefits and drawbacks of each type of hardware, miners can make informed decisions about their mining operations and stay ahead of the competition.
